The Robert Runcie Room offers a spacious yet intimate setting for Receptions up to 120 guests. Located on the lower ground floor, the room has a private staircase leading to the Harvey Goodwin Suite enabling the two rooms to be easily used in conjunction with each other. Other features include hard-wired interconnectivity with all the other event spaces and room hire includes a 75" LED screen. The modern space is ideal for Corporate Events, Networking, Exhibitions and Drinks Receptions.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the minimum venue hire costs and catering requirements?

Minimum venue hire is £8,000 ex VAT for weekend bookings. Catering has a minimum spend of £69.50 per person with a minimum of 250 guests (£17,375 total). For smaller events, there's a minimum catering spend of £2,500 ex VAT for 100 guests, and some spaces require minimum spends of £41.50 per person with 280 minimum guests.

Which spaces are available and what are their capacities?

Main spaces include Assembly Hall (main conference space), Hoare Memorial Hall (catering/exhibition space for 250 standing), Harvey Goodwin Suite (180 theatre/main conference space), Bishops Partridge Hall (150 standing), and Convocation Hall (100 theatre). Multiple spaces can be hired together, with the Assembly Hall, Hoare Memorial Hall, and Bishops Partridge Hall commonly used as a package.

What AV packages are available and what do they cost?

Standard AV packages start from £4,495 ex VAT. Assembly Hall AV package is £3,995 ex VAT including 4K laser projector, 8-speaker sound system, stage lighting, microphones, and engineers. Harvey Goodwin Suite AV is £2,330 ex VAT with LCD projector, sound system, and lighting. All packages include WiFi access and technical support.

What are the standard operating hours and setup requirements?

Standard event hours are 8:30am-5:00pm, with some events running until 6:00pm or 7:00pm. Evening setup access is available from 6:30pm-9:30pm the night before for an additional £11,940 ex VAT. The venue must be cleared by 10:00pm on setup nights.
